Linkin Park canceled their planned concert in Bern, Switzerland, only four hours before the start. The band is on their "From Zero World Tour" and should be on stage this evening from 7:30 pm. In an Instagram story the group explained: "With great regret we have to cancel today's show. We had a medical problem in the band." The exact circumstances or which band member is affected were not explained further.
